  • VoidVoid Member

    @Fazzil said:

    @Void said:

    @Fazzil said:
    Please: be less german and give your products another name and not Root Server. Thank you.

    What is a root server ?

    Rootserver was in Germany equal to dedicated server. When VPS came up hosts used rootserver for both products for maximum confusion.

    So these are neither dedicated servers nor dedicated resources. Why is it called root servers then ? It is misleading @FameSystems
